Output 2660d767534ee381cd1fbea796b1bebf146f8b2fa7c8d5bddbc1efd6e6bc1e6f:1

value
1006605
script pubkey
OP_0 OP_PUSHBYTES_20 7cc143c5e375bd9ba892df6d43860e0e4d415481
address
bc1q0nq5830rwk7eh2yjmak58pswpex5z4yp6ysjh9
transaction
2660d767534ee381cd1fbea796b1bebf146f8b2fa7c8d5bddbc1efd6e6bc1e6f
confirmations
103579
spent
true